Your company just paid a dividend of $2.00. The growth rate is expected to be 4 percent for 1 year, 5 percent the next year, then 6 percent for the following year, and then the growth rate is expected to be a constant 7 percent thereafter. The required rate of return on equity is 11 percent. What is the current stock price?

$50.61

$54.04

$60.98

$63.27
